I need to access Web sockets via specific path, I mount my socket.io on the client with a path ('ws') Server code:
var io = require('socket.io')(server, {path: '/notif'});
Client code:
var socket = io('//127.0.0.1:7733/ws/', {path: '/notif'});
socket.connect();
This does not work due to “ws” on client. I suspect it's because I don't have the equivalent on the server (e.g. require server on specific path). (when removing the /rt mount, everything seems to work as expected).
What is the server api to set up ws to listen on specific URL ?
